2005 Infiniti G35 vs. 2012 Subaru Outback
To start off, 2012 Subaru Outback is newer by 7 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Infiniti G35.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Infiniti G35 would be higher. At 3,491 cc (6 cylinders), 2005 Infiniti G35 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Infiniti G35 (298 HP) has 128 more horse power than 2012 Subaru Outback. (170 HP). In normal driving conditions, 2005 Infiniti G35 should accelerate faster than 2012 Subaru Outback.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Infiniti G35 weights approximately 38 kg more than 2012 Subaru Outback.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2012 Subaru Outback is all wheel drive (AWD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2005 Infiniti G35.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2012 Subaru Outback will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Infiniti G35 (353 Nm) has 123 more torque (in Nm) than 2012 Subaru Outback. (230 Nm). This means 2005 Infiniti G35 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2012 Subaru Outback.
